Church of Michael Sanctifier Kyiv Metropolitan

Founded in 1716 by Metropolitans of Kyiv, the Church of Michael Sanctifier stands as a testament to the city's ecclesiastical heritage.

This Byzantine Baroque structure, distinct for its intricate frescoes and unique architecture, emphasizes the spiritual significance of the Orthodox Church in Ukraine. It has undergone multiple reconstructions, enhancing its cultural value.

Must-See Wonders

  • 🕊️ Frescoed interior: The church's vibrant frescoes depict biblical scenes and are a highlight.
  • 🏛️ Baroque architecture: Features a stunning facade characterized by ornate detailing.
  • 📜 Historical relevance: Key location for notable religious events in Ukrainian history.
